Output c90b2386012026c089a055388ebd60f8891c294d32372c3778aa91f46df9d9b0:2

value
948812
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f619896b2977ee08752a69c46f756e5e94fc1f64 OP_EQUAL
address
3Q8Gk4WqZgc7qFCJfRr3PBMdc811ZU3KNA
transaction
c90b2386012026c089a055388ebd60f8891c294d32372c3778aa91f46df9d9b0
confirmations
272614
spent
true